Subject: [PATCH v7 00/10] rust: add `register!` macro
Date: Tue, 24 Feb 2026 23:21:38 +0900 [thread overview]
Message-ID: <20260224-register-v7-0-aad44f760f33@nvidia.com> (raw)
New revision addressing the v6 feedback - the use of "location" instead
of "reference" in particular reads well both in the code and the
comments.
As a reminder, since the previous revision we use the I/O type to
perform the actual I/O instead of the register type, which moves us from
this access pattern:
let boot0 = regs::NV_PMC_BOOT_0::read(bar);
to this arguably more natural one:
let boot0 = bar.read(regs::NV_PMC_BOOT_0);

The first patch enables the `generic_arg_infer` feature, which is
required for generic type inference and used in subsequent patches. This
feature is stable since rustc 1.89.
The second patch adds `shr` and `shl` methods to `Bounded`. These were
suggested by Alice during LPC as a way to avoid the use of the
controversial `Bounded::from_expr` in both the bitfield macro and the
Nova code. The third patch adds another convenience method to obtain a
`bool` from single-bit `Bounded`s, while the fourth patch turns
`Bounded::get` into a const method in order to make register setter
methods const.
Patches 5 and 6 introduce the `IoLoc` and `IoWrite` types around which
I/O accesses are centered. This allows registers to be accessed using
the same `read` and `write` methods as primitive types.
Patch 7 adds the `register!` macro and the types it requires.
Patch 8 updates the Rust PCI sample driver to use `register!`, as per
its TODO item.
Patch 9 illustrates more extensively how this macro is used by
converting nova-core to use it, and removing the local implementation.
This patch is to be merged one cycle after the other patches.
Patch 10 is an RFC allowing a shorter write syntax to be used in the
case of fixed or relative registers. It doesn't need to be merged
immediately, but I think it is a good time to discuss it.

Changes in v7:
- Use `RES + SHIFT >= N` instead of `RES >= N - SHIFT` in
`Bounded::shr`.
- Rename `IoRef` to `IoLoc` and all related types
accordingly.
- Use `Into` trait bounds in both directions on `IoLoc`.
- Add RFC patch allowing fixed register values to be used directly with
`write`.
